Yes its considered an AOW (any other weapon) so the tax stamp is $5. But I still have to do the finger print cards, passport pics, and get signed off by the sheriff.... all of which is no problem for me. The only problem is the govt has been so busy with the stupid obama scare they have been taking upto 2 months to approve. My suppressor for my sig only took 3 weeks I believe, my AR took only 5 weeks.
